WebSchizoaffective disorder is characterized by psychosis, other symptoms of schizophrenia , and significant mood symptoms . It is differentiated from schizophrenia by occurrence of ≥ 1 episode of depression or mania in a person's lifetime. WebDec 22, 2024 · Brief psychotic disorder (BPD) according to DSM-5 is the sudden onset of psychotic behavior that lasts less than 1 month followed by complete remission with possible future relapses. It is differentiated from schizophreniform disorder and schizophrenia by the duration of the psychosis.
